Transponder Keys

Transponder keys are also known as chip keys or smart key programmers. Transponder keys contain a microchip that can store and send information, which helps to prevent your vehicle from being stolen. The microchip sends out a unique identification code each when the key is put in the ignition. When the ID code matches the code in your car's computer, the immobilizer can be disabled and your engine will begin to run.

This is a far more advanced security option than non-transponder keys, which do not contain a chip inside and are not compatible with most modern cars' anti-theft systems. Transponder chips were introduced to decrease the number of car thefts, and they have proven to be a huge success - car thefts have dropped dramatically since their introduction.

When the key is inserted into the ignition the small antenna known as an inductive coil on the car key's transponder will be powered up. The transponder will transmit the radio frequency signal along with a unique "password" to the anti-theft system of your vehicle. If the password is correct, the car will disable its immobilizer and allow you to start the engine.

If the password is not correct the immobilizer will stay active and the engine will not start. This is a great method to deter thieves from taking your car because even if a duplicate key can be made, the thief won't have the code to trick your vehicle into starting.

Electronic Key Fobs

A key fob emits a signal which activates your car's locking system, allowing you to unlock the door and access your vehicle. It also lets you control the alarm as well as the trunk, depending on your model's features. The microchip inside the fob key programmer sends out codes that are then processed by the receiver. The code is associated with a specific frequency. If the reader detects this frequency, it will send an order to your lock.

Enhanced Security

Transponder keys give car owners have another layer of security that's not always present with traditional keys fobs. Transponder keys are less likely to be taken by thieves since the chip only matches the code to the immobilizer inside your car. If it does not, the vehicle will not start, making it more difficult to steal.

Modern transponder keys do not include a chip inside the lock, but rather in a specific part of the key. When you insert your key into the ignition and turn it on, a radio signal is transmitted to the transponder. If the code is correct it will match the correct one in the immobilizer of your vehicle and the car will be able to start. Essentially, modern keys have to be programmed correctly in order to function properly.

Getting Started

Car key programming like the name suggests, is the process of synchronising an authorized car key with the vehicle. When the key is inserted into the vehicle, it sends an electronic serial number to the computer system onboard. This allows the car to be unlocked. It is considered to be a useful method to prevent theft of autos because if the key is not properly programmed and it is not programmed correctly, it will not allow the vehicle to start.

There are a variety of options to program your keys. One option is to visit your local dealer or vehicle manufacturer. These options can be expensive and take a lot of time. You can also go to an auto locksmith. They will have the right tools and know-how to program any type of car key, ranging from the latest smart key to the oldest remote key. They will also be able to work quickly, which can be vital in a situation of emergency.
